ABOUT US
A global leader in applied safety science, UL Solutions (NYSE: ULS) transforms safety, security and sustainability challenges into opportunities for customers in more than 110 countries. UL Solutions delivers testing, inspection and certification services, together with software products and advisory offerings, that support our customers' product innovation and business growth. The UL Mark serves as a recognized symbol of trust in our customers' products and reflects an unwavering commitment to advancing our safety mission. We help our customers innovate, launch new products and services, navigate global markets and complex supply chains, and grow sustainably and responsibly into the future. UL Solutions Compensation & Benefits Highlights
-
Strong & Reliable Incentives — Incentive pay is positioned as broad-based, with UL stating all employees are eligible for an annual performance bonus across regions. This universal design creates a consistent incentive foundation regardless of role or country.
-
Retirement Support — Retirement offerings are described as strong, featuring a 401(k) with matching up to a total 5% and an additional 4% company retirement contribution after the first year in U.S. materials. Employees also reference access to an employee stock purchase plan in the U.S. and many major operating regions.
-
Healthcare Strength — Health coverage breadth includes medical, dental, and vision with U.S. plans noting the company pays over 75% of medical premiums and offers PPO and HDHP options. Supportive programs like FSAs/HSAs, disability, life insurance, EAP, and mental‑health resources are frequently cited.
